Some may know R.A.T. as abbreviation for 'Right After Torrance' but did you also know this ?

  I was there when we named it Rat Beach,” says Jim Mikkelsen. Rick Irons, winner of the 1964 United States Invitational surfing competition and uncle to professional surfer Bruce Irons and world champion surfer Andy Irons, used to surf down at Torrance Beach as a teenager in the early ‘60s. RAT Beach was one of his favorite spots. 

Jim, who was the first president of the Haggerty’s Club, remembers that he and his childhood surf buddies used to look up to Rick because of his phenomenal surfing style. “It was just ironic that he could make that part of the beach look good,” says Jim, “because it was never that much of a surf spot—it’s kind of in an odd corner.” 

Jim points out that Rick would often leave his pet rat on the beach while he surfed. So in honor of their favorite local surfer and his little rat, they decided to call Rick’s favorite spot “Rat Beach.”
